Handyman rates depend on a few key things. First, it comes down to the scope of your project and the specific materials required to get the job done right. If you have several small tasks, bundling them into one visit often saves time and money compared to multiple trips. Complexity also plays a role; a simple shelf installation is far faster than custom cabinetry repairs. Be wary of anyone who refuses to provide a written estimate for work in Fontana, asks for full payment upfront, or lacks proper licensing and insurance. A reputable handyman will be transparent about costs and their qualifications. Always ensure they can clearly explain the job and what it entails before proceeding.
